photo of in touch 2000 unit for calling carers direct and trigers

In Touch 2000 - £128
for calling carers direct

 

Manufacturer: BT

Size of unit (height x width x depth): 10x20x23cm

Can send alarm calls to friends direct? No

Speech: Switchable 2-way speech

Habit cycle built in? No

Answer telephone calls with portable trigger? Yes

Portable triggers: pendant, wristband, clip-on

Fixed triggers - radio operated or wired: None
